Slack is seeking a highly motivated and experienced Manager/Senior Manager of Marketing Strategy to join our dynamic marketing team. In this role, you will be responsible for developing and executing innovative marketing strategies that drive growth, engagement, and brand awareness.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ure alignment with overall business objectives.
Key Responsibilities:
Develop and implement comprehensive marketing strategies that drive user acquisition, engagement, and retention.
Conduct market research and competitive analysis to identify opportunities and challenges in the marketplace.
Collaborate with product, sales, and other cross-functional teams to ensure marketing strategies align with overall business goals
Analyze and report on the performance of marketing campaigns, using data to optimize and improve future strategies.
Build and maintain relationships with key stakeholders, including external partners and agencies.
St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ices to ensure Slack remains at the forefront of marketing innovation.
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business, or a related field; MBA preferred.
7+ years of experience in marketing strategy, management consulting, preferably in the technology or SaaS industry.
Proven track record of developing and executing successful marketing strategies and campaigns.
Strong analytical skills and the ability to interpret data to make informed decisions.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ships and influence stakeholders at all levels.
Creative thinker with a passion for innovation and staying ahead of industry trends.
Ability to work independently and manage multiple projects simultaneously in a fast-paced environment.
